Greg Sheena Law is a Southfield-based law firm focused on protecting people facing criminal, traffic, and high-stress legal problems across Metro Detroit. From first-time misdemeanors and speeding tickets to serious felony charges and complex family law disputes, attorney Gregory R. Sheena delivers calm, strategic representation when the stakes feel overwhelming. Based in Southfield at 29500 Telegraph Rd Suite 2500, Greg Sheena Law works daily in courts throughout Oakland, Macomb, and Wayne County. Clients turn to the firm for help with criminal defense, traffic tickets, OWI/DUIs, driver’s license issues, domestic violence charges, and other serious accusations that can threaten freedom, driving privileges, and employment. The firm also handles select divorce and family law matters, providing steady guidance in cases that affect children, finances, and long-term stability.
